Yea I just hooked up the wire to the temp sensor and it works fine......I thought it wasn't working cause it pegged in the hot for awhile at idle but all the hoses were cold. Then The temp dropped and everything was fine. I had a mean air pocket and hope I didn't hurt anything ;(. I also have the glow plugs wired up just as if MB themselves did it using the advice in this forum. Speedometer works and I repaired the odometer. For how long I don't know. I had to rough up the shaft to get more friction but I still am unsure if that's enough. Also had to swap shifter assembly's as the 81 is different then the 77. Also has a different back up switch so I had to cut and pigtail that in. Bunch of small obstacles but aside from a very leaky valve cover gasket everything is perfect.
